import { join } from 'path';
|
|
import { existsSync, readFileSync, writeFileSync, unlinkSync, mkdirSync } from 'fs';
|
|
import { logDebug } from './logger.js';
|
|
import { addAutoloadEntry, parseAutoloads, removeAutoloadEntry } from './autoload-ini.js';
|
|
const BRIDGE_AUTOLOAD_NAME = 'McpBridge';
|
|
const BRIDGE_SCRIPT_FILENAME = 'mcp_bridge.gd';
|
|
const MCP_GITIGNORE_ENTRY = '.mcp/';
|
|
// Matches the baked-port marker line inserted in src/scripts/mcp_bridge.gd —
|
|
// `const PORT := <int>` — so inject() can rewrite the integer per project.
|
|
const BAKED_PORT_REGEX = /const PORT := \d+/;
|
|
/**
|
|
* Owns the McpBridge autoload artifact: the script copy in the target project,
|
|
* the `[autoload]` entry in project.godot, the `.mcp/.gdignore` marker, and the
|
|
* `.gitignore` augmentation. GodotRunner delegates to this for inject/cleanup
|
|
* during run_project / attach_project / stop_project flows.
|
|
*
|
|
* The project-root bridge script is runtime-owned and refreshed on first
|
|
* injection for a manager session so a rebuilt server cannot talk to stale
|
|
* GDScript from an earlier run. Idempotent within a session via
|
|
* `injectedProjects`: a second `inject()` call for the same path short-circuits
|
|
* without rewriting project.godot.
|
|
*/
|
|
export class BridgeManager {
|
|
bridgeScriptPath;
|
|
injectedProjects = new Set();
|
|
repairedProjects = new Set();
|
|
/**
|
|
* Last port baked into the on-disk script per project. Used by the
|
|
* race-detection helper in runtime-tools to spot a concurrent re-inject
|
|
* after a bridge-wait timeout.
|
|
*/
|
|
lastInjectedPort = new Map();
|
|
constructor(bridgeScriptPath) {
|
|
this.bridgeScriptPath = bridgeScriptPath;
|
|
}
|
|
inject(projectPath, port) {
|
|
// Always rewrite the destination — the per-project bridge script may
|
|
// differ from the template by exactly the baked integer, so a size/mtime
|
|
// shortcut no longer maps to "up-to-date." Bake the resolved port into
|
|
// the const PORT line so the running game listens on the exact port the
|
|
// Node side will connect to.
|
|
const template = readFileSync(this.bridgeScriptPath, 'utf8');
|
|
if (!BAKED_PORT_REGEX.test(template)) {
|
|
throw new Error(`Bridge script template at ${this.bridgeScriptPath} is missing the 'const PORT := <int>' marker`);
|
|
}
|
|
const baked = template.replace(BAKED_PORT_REGEX, `const PORT := ${port}`);
|
|
const destScript = join(projectPath, BRIDGE_SCRIPT_FILENAME);
|
|
writeFileSync(destScript, baked, 'utf8');
|
|
this.lastInjectedPort.set(projectPath, port);
|
|
logDebug(`Wrote bridge autoload at ${destScript} (baked port ${port})`);
|
|
if (this.injectedProjects.has(projectPath)) {
|
|
logDebug('Bridge already injected for this project; refreshed script only.');
|
|
return;
|
|
}
|
|
this.ensureMcpGdignore(projectPath);
|
|
this.ensureGitignored(projectPath);
|
|
const projectFile = join(projectPath, 'project.godot');
|
|
const existing = parseAutoloads(projectFile);
|
|
const alreadyRegistered = existing.some((a) => a.name === BRIDGE_AUTOLOAD_NAME);
|
|
if (alreadyRegistered) {
|
|
logDebug('Bridge autoload already present, skipping injection');
|
|
}
|
|
else {
|
|
addAutoloadEntry(projectFile, BRIDGE_AUTOLOAD_NAME, BRIDGE_SCRIPT_FILENAME, true);
|
|
logDebug('Injected bridge autoload into project.godot');
|
|
}
|
|
this.injectedProjects.add(projectPath);
|
|
}
|
|
cleanup(projectPath) {
|
|
this.removeBridgeArtifacts(projectPath);
|
|
this.injectedProjects.delete(projectPath);
|
|
this.repairedProjects.delete(projectPath);
|
|
this.lastInjectedPort.delete(projectPath);
|
|
}
|
|
/**
|
|
* Read the port currently baked into the project's bridge script. Returns
|
|
* the integer on success, or null if the file is missing, unreadable, or
|
|
* lacks the marker. Used to detect concurrent re-inject after a bridge-
|
|
* wait timeout (another MCP client may have rewritten the port).
|
|
*/
|
|
readBakedPort(projectPath) {
|
|
const destScript = join(projectPath, BRIDGE_SCRIPT_FILENAME);
|
|
if (!existsSync(destScript))
|
|
return null;
|
|
try {
|
|
const content = readFileSync(destScript, 'utf8');
|
|
const match = content.match(BAKED_PORT_REGEX);
|
|
if (!match)
|
|
return null;
|
|
const parsed = Number.parseInt(match[0].replace(/^const PORT := /, ''), 10);
|
|
if (!Number.isFinite(parsed) || parsed <= 0 || parsed > 65535)
|
|
return null;
|
|
return parsed;
|
|
}
|
|
catch {
|
|
return null;
|
|
}
|
|
}
|
|
/**
|
|
* If project.godot still has an `McpBridge=` line but the script file is
|
|
* missing, the autoload would crash every subsequent headless op. Detect and
|
|
* clean the orphan before running an operation.
|
|
*
|
|
* Cached per project: once a path has been checked clean, skip the file
|
|
* reads on subsequent ops in the same session.
|
|
*/
|
|
repairOrphaned(projectPath) {
|
|
if (this.repairedProjects.has(projectPath))
|
|
return;
|
|
const projectFile = join(projectPath, 'project.godot');
|
|
const bridgeScript = join(projectPath, BRIDGE_SCRIPT_FILENAME);
|
|
if (!existsSync(projectFile))
|
|
return;
|
|
if (existsSync(bridgeScript)) {
|
|
this.repairedProjects.add(projectPath);
|
|
return;
|
|
}
|
|
try {
|
|
const content = readFileSync(projectFile, 'utf8');
|
|
if (content.includes(`${BRIDGE_AUTOLOAD_NAME}=`)) {
|
|
this.removeBridgeArtifacts(projectPath);
|
|
logDebug('Cleaned up orphaned McpBridge autoload entry');
|
|
}
|
|
this.repairedProjects.add(projectPath);
|
|
}
|
|
catch (err) {
|
|
logDebug(`Non-fatal: Failed to check/repair orphaned bridge: ${err}`);
|
|
}
|
|
}
|
|
removeBridgeArtifacts(projectPath) {
|
|
try {
|
|
const projectFile = join(projectPath, 'project.godot');
|
|
if (existsSync(projectFile)) {
|
|
const removed = removeAutoloadEntry(projectFile, BRIDGE_AUTOLOAD_NAME);
|
|
if (removed) {
|
|
logDebug(`Removed ${BRIDGE_AUTOLOAD_NAME} autoload from project.godot`);
|
|
}
|
|
}
|
|
}
|
|
catch (err) {
|
|
logDebug(`Non-fatal: Failed to clean ${BRIDGE_AUTOLOAD_NAME} from project.godot: ${err}`);
|
|
}
|
|
try {
|
|
const scriptFile = join(projectPath, BRIDGE_SCRIPT_FILENAME);
|
|
if (existsSync(scriptFile)) {
|
|
unlinkSync(scriptFile);
|
|
logDebug(`Removed ${BRIDGE_SCRIPT_FILENAME} from project`);
|
|
}
|
|
}
|
|
catch (err) {
|
|
logDebug(`Non-fatal: Failed to remove ${BRIDGE_SCRIPT_FILENAME}: ${err}`);
|
|
}
|
|
try {
|
|
const uidFile = join(projectPath, `${BRIDGE_SCRIPT_FILENAME}.uid`);
|
|
if (existsSync(uidFile)) {
|
|
unlinkSync(uidFile);
|
|
logDebug(`Removed ${BRIDGE_SCRIPT_FILENAME}.uid from project`);
|
|
}
|
|
}
|
|
catch (err) {
|
|
logDebug(`Non-fatal: Failed to remove ${BRIDGE_SCRIPT_FILENAME}.uid: ${err}`);
|
|
}
|
|
}
|
|
ensureMcpGdignore(projectPath) {
|
|
const mcpDir = join(projectPath, '.mcp');
|
|
mkdirSync(mcpDir, { recursive: true });
|
|
writeFileSync(join(mcpDir, '.gdignore'), '', 'utf8');
|
|
logDebug('Created .mcp/.gdignore');
|
|
}
|
|
ensureGitignored(projectPath) {
|
|
const gitignorePath = join(projectPath, '.gitignore');
|
|
if (existsSync(gitignorePath)) {
|
|
const gitignoreContent = readFileSync(gitignorePath, 'utf8');
|
|
if (!gitignoreContent.includes(MCP_GITIGNORE_ENTRY)) {
|
|
const newline = gitignoreContent.endsWith('\n') ? '' : '\n';
|
|
writeFileSync(gitignorePath, gitignoreContent + newline + MCP_GITIGNORE_ENTRY + '\n', 'utf8');
|
|
logDebug('Added .mcp/ to existing .gitignore');
|
|
}
|
|
}
|
|
else {
|
|
writeFileSync(gitignorePath, MCP_GITIGNORE_ENTRY + '\n', 'utf8');
|
|
logDebug('Created .gitignore with .mcp/ entry');
|
|
}
|
|
}
|
|
}
